Solar installation against thermal installation

It is flatly false that a house with a thermal installation does not need a photovoltaic solar installation. The latter Take advantage of solar energy to produce electricity. Instead, solar thermal energy facilities only serve to supply sanitary hot water and house heating. Appliances, for example, cannot work with said solar thermal installation.
